What Does a BOP Cover for Pennsylvania Small Businesses?
A standard BOP bundles three essential coverage areas into a single policy. Here is what each component protects:
Commercial Property Insurance: Covers your business location, equipment, inventory, and furniture against fire, theft, vandalism, and other covered perils — whether you own or lease your space.
General Liability Insurance: Protects your business against third-party claims of bodily injury, property damage, and personal injury that occur as a result of your business operations.
Business Interruption Insurance: Replaces lost revenue and covers ongoing operating expenses — like rent and payroll — if a covered event forces your business to temporarily close.
Beyond the standard BOP bundle, we can help you add endorsements for specific needs your business may have, such as professional liability, cyber liability, or hired and non-owned auto coverage. BOPs are generally designed for small to mid-sized businesses with a physical location, fewer than 100 employees, and revenues below a certain threshold. Eligible industries typically include retail, restaurants, service businesses, offices, and small contractors. Higher-risk industries like manufacturing or construction may require standalone commercial policies instead.

No. Workers' compensation is not part of a standard BOP and must be purchased separately. In Pennsylvania, workers' comp is legally required for most businesses that have employees, so this is an important gap to address alongside your BOP.
